i recently came across a great set of centerline wheels 10" wide for rear 3" front i want to put them on my 1980 z28 but im unsure about clearence and what size tires to run with these wheels any help would be greatly app.thanks

Tim Meredith
May 9th, 01, 09:30 AM
275-60-15 On the 10"
6.00 on the front

thanks for the help,will the 10s cause clearence problems,would i be better off with with 8's or8.5 thanks again.

It will be real close on the out side or lip. If they are 5x5 they will work. If not then the car will have to come up some. 8.5 will work better. A 5x5 is 4-7/8 backspaceing and 5-1/8 out.
